Periodontal Disease Periodontal disease affects millions of people, many of whom are unaware of any disease process being present. Recent studies have identified the link between periodontal problems and chronic inflammatory diseases such as heart disease, diabetes, low weight and preterm births. Our office strives to assess and diagnose any periodontal problems you may have.
Symptoms of periodontal problems include bleeding gums, swollen or receding gums, changes in tooth position or halitosis.
When indicated we have DNA testing of periodontal pathogens as well as genetic risk assessments available to assess your risk of developing periodontal disease.
We will use non-surgical therapy including scaling and root planning (a careful cleaning of the root surface to smooth the tooth root and remove bacterial toxins), localized delivery of antimicrobials, as well as host modulation therapy to restore your periodontal health.
Our goal is to achieve and maintain your periodontal health without surgical intervention. Most patients do not require any further periodontal surgery following treatment but when indicated, surgery may be needed to restore anatomy destroyed by the periodontal disease process. It is crucial for patients to continue with maintenance therapy after treatment to sustain health.
Digital Imaging The office of Drs Curtis and Sylvia Gleaton is proud to offer the latest
technology in dental radiology or "x-rays."
We are fully digital! This allows
allows you to see your images imediately on our computer screen. Our digital
radiography also has the added benefit of reducing your exposure to radiation by
two thirds as compared to conventional dental x-rays.
We also use tiny oral cameras that capture and keep pictures of your teeth
and mouth. You will then be able to see these on our computer screens just as
the doctors see your mouth and teeth.
Using these tools we can easily walk you through your proposed treatment in a
way that you can actually see for yourself.
